pinpoint(pinpoint和skywalking区别)

大家好,今天给各位分享pinpoint的一些知识,其中也会对pinpoint和skywalking区别进行解释,文章篇幅可能偏长,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在就马上开始吧!本文目录pinpoint和skywalking区别precise词根disappoint记忆方法pinpoint原理outperformance是什么意思pinpoint和skyw

大家好,今天给各位分享pinpoint的一些知识,其中也会对pinpoint和skywalking区别进行解释,文章篇幅可能偏长,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在就马上开始吧!

本文目录

  1. pinpoint和skywalking区别
  2. precise词根
  3. disappoint记忆方法
  4. pinpoint原理
  5. outperformance是什么意思

pinpoint和skywalking区别

skywalking与pinpoint全链路追踪方案对比

由于公司目前有200多微服务,微服务之间的调用关系错综复杂,调用关系人工维护基本不可能实现,需要调研一套全链路追踪方案,初步调研之后选取了skywalking和pinpoint进行对比;

选取skywalking和pinpoint对比的原因是:两者都使用探针(agent)技术进行信息采集,集成到项目内时不用修改业务代码,避免造成后期难以推进的问题;

以下是进行的一些维度的对比,主要从功能性需求和非功能性需求方面做参考:

功能性需求对比

skywalkingpinpoint备注

支持协议

Java,C#,PHP,Node.js

java,php

ui

两种ui相类似,sw服务信息加载速度会快一些

扩展性

都可自定义plugin,使用探针,都可以进行扩展,据说sk扩展性更好

存储

支持各种类型存储,es,mysql,h2等

只支持hbase

警告

config/alarm-settings.xml设置警告规则

需要额外引入mysql发送警告

jvm监控

都包含,pinpoint相对更全面一些,从页面查看比较类似

跟踪粒度

需要使用对应的插件,可以到方法级,展示sql,每个方法调用的时间

服务监控

skywalking支持的维度有:CPU使用率,SLA,RT,CPM(CallPerMinutes)

Pinpoint支持的维度有:CPU使用率,OpenFileDescriptor,数据源,活动线程数,RT,TPS。

pinpoint更多

过滤追踪

都是用ant风格,sw有对应的插件,更灵活

性能损耗

性能损耗sw少于pinpoint

支持中间件

1.支持开源web容器

2.RPC框架支持更多

3.mq,多支持rocketMQ

4.不支持mssql和mariadb

5.redis支持Jedis,Redisson,Lettuce

1.支持几乎所有web容器,

2.少于sw

4.RDBMS/nosql,好于sw

5.不支持redisson

6.不支持log4j2

公司当前使用的resin

和karaf容器两个是否支持

对代码的侵入性

无侵入

无侵入

非功能性需求对比

skywalking

pinpoint

是否需要修改代码

不需要

不需要

相关文档

官网文档比较全,支持中文,apache支持

英文文档

社区

社区活跃,发起人是中国人

韩国人开发,活跃程度类似

发布方式

使用jar包,start.sh脚本启动

使用war包,依赖web容器

githubstart数9.1k8.8k

skywalking对国产软件的支持好于Pinpoint;

Pinpoint的优势在于:追踪数据粒度非常细、功能强大的用户界面,以及使用HBase作为存储带来的海量存储能力。

skywalking的优势在于:非常活跃的中文社区,支持多种语言的探针,对国产开源软件非常全面的支持,以及使用es作为底层存储带来的强大的检索能力,并且skywalking的扩展性以及定制化要更优于Pinpoint

从整体上来讲,在进行演示和讨论的时候,大家普遍认为,skywalking的界面比较现代化一些,pinpoint的功能更为强大;

其他一些方面提出的问题,待近期补充:

后边需要继续调研的点:

1.对公司现有技术栈,两种方案的支持情况;

2.扩展性及如何进行扩展,扩展之后可以做哪些内容;

3.采样率如何配置

4.保存时间

5.采样的策略

6.agent开发方法

7.数据是否有遵循标准

8.nginx是否支持

另外,再讨论的过程中,提到了一些问题,

有同事提出是否可以用这个工具定位线上的具体都某一次请求的问题?

答案是否定的,因为全链路追踪的定位是展示整体服务调用的拓扑图,能够从宏观描述服务请求链路中哪个环节比较慢,给开发者提供优化程序的一个方向;

对于性能消耗,大家也有一些不同的看法,有的业务方,对于20%的性能损耗是不敏感的,但是对于当前线上已经负载比较高,且经常有线上问题的系统,还需要性能消耗方面的调研;

precise词根

词根cis.

pre在…之前+cis砍->砍引申为雕琢,不断雕琢的,精雕细琢的->precise精确的

Shegavemeclearandprecisedirections.

她给了我清晰而准确的指示。

Theprecisedetailsstillhavetobefirmedup.

准确的细节仍需最后敲定。

Icouldpinpointhispreciselocationonamap.

我能在地图上指出他的确切位置。

Canyougiveamoreprecisedefinitionoftheword?

你能给这个词下个更确切的定义吗?

Thepreciselocationofthewreckwasdiscoveredin1988.

船舶失事的确切地点是在1988年发现的。

disappoint记忆方法

1disappoint是使失望的意思

2拆分成dis不?appoint指派,不被领导指派,使领导失望了,所以是使失望的意思

pinpoint原理

Pinpoint基本原理:

1.Pinpoint消息的数据结构主要包含三种类型Span,Trace和TraceId。

2.Span是最基本的调用追踪单元当远程调用到达的时候,Span指代处理该调用的作业,并且携带追踪数据。为了实现代码级别的可见性,Span下面还包含一层SpanEvent的数……

outperformance是什么意思

equity[??kw?ti]n.公平;公道;公正裁决;公平合理(或公正)的事adj.股票的;股市的例句:

1.Equityvaluations,relativetobonds,shouldalsobesupportive.相对于债券,股票的估值也应该是支撑因素。

2.Ourcostofdebtandequitywillfall.我们借债和发行股票的成本将会降低。

3.Alackoftrustinfinancialintermediationiserodingbothsupplyanddemandforpublicequity,heargues.他指出,投资者对于金融中介的不信任,正在同时侵蚀公开交易股票的供给和需求。

4.YetinIndiaalso,equityownershipistoonarrowtocreateasubstantialeconomiceffect.但在印度,拥有股票的人也太少,不足以对经济产生重大影响。

5.Normally,theownersofahealthycompanymayaccepttheexpenseofissuingequityratherthandebt.一般而言,健康公司的所有者可能宁愿承担发行股票的费用,而非发行债券。

6.Eachblow-upisprecededbyrisinghomeandequityprices;每次危机爆发之前都是住房和股票的价格增长;

7.EmergingMarkets:Investsinequityordebtofemerging(lessmature)marketswhichtendtohavehigherinflationandvolatilegrowth.新兴市场:投资于股票的增长波动或债务新兴(欠成熟)市场,其往往有较高的通货膨胀和。

8.BenjaminGrahamknewhowharditistopinpointthevalueofbusinessesandthusofequitysecuritiesthatrepresentfractionalownershipofthosebusinesses.本杰明格雷厄姆知道,要想精确地找出企业的价值,以及代表这些企业所有权一部分的股票的价值是多么难。

9.Fromanequityperspective,itisclearthatdeflationhasbeenpunishedandinflationrewardedinAsiaPacific.从股票的角度来看,很显然,在亚洲通货紧缩遭到打击,而通货膨胀受到鼓励。

10.Hearguedthatthetwocapitalsourceswerebecominglessriskaverse,whichisultimatelylikelytoreducetheequityriskpremiumandpushupvaluationsagain.他认为,这两个资金来源的风险厌恶程度正在变低,最终可能降低股票的风险溢价,从而再次推高估值。

11.Thebriefequityrallydrawsattentionbackanomalyinthemarkets.股票的短暂反弹将注意力重新引回到市场中一个长达4个月之久的反常现象上:债券收益率和股价之间的背离。

12.Awayofillustratingtheforcesatworkistofollowthejourneyofadollarasitisreallocatedbyinvestorsawayfromaequityinvestmentandtowardsprivateequity.有一种方法可以说明这种力量正在起作用,那就是跟踪1美元的行程,因为在投资者撤出传统公开上市股票的投资,转向私人股本时,他们会重新分配美元的去向。

13.Theyhavebeentakingequityriskforabondreturn,saysMrJones,whopredictstroubleaheadfortheassetclass.他们获得的是债券收益,却在承受着股票的风险。琼斯预计这类资产今后会有麻烦。

14.Butinvestorslookingtogetinonthehighestgrowthcompaniesfaceadilemmaaseconomicoutperformancedoesnotalwaystranslateintoequityoutperformance.但是,希望从增长最快的企业分得一杯羹的投资者面临着两难境地,因为优异的经济表现并不一定转化为股票的出色表现。

15.Manymoremortgageeswillbehurtbylosthousingequity.大量更多的承受抵押者因地产股票的损失而受害。

好了,关于pinpoint和pinpoint和skywalking区别的问题到这里结束啦,希望可以解决您的问题哈!

本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 1553299181@qq.com 举报,一经查实,本站将立刻删除。
如若转载,请注明出处:https://yanchituixiu.com/10030.html